Event-Driven Scheduling Across Your Enterprise
Robot/SCHEDULE Enterprise extends the scheduling power of Robot/SCHEDULE to provide job scheduling for Windows, UNIX, Linux, and MS SQL servers.
Robot/SCHEDULE Enterprise:
- Lets you schedule batch jobs across your enterprise.
- Provides a single user interface to manage your enterprise schedule from your PC using the Robot/SCHEDULE Explorer.
- Lets you use system events on your Windows, UNIX, and Linux servers as prerequisites to Robot/SCHEDULE jobs.
- Eliminates the need for manual or timed jobs on your servers.
Enterprise job scheduling from one location
Use Robot/SCHEDULE’s easy-to-use graphical user interface, the Robot/SCHEDULE Explorer, to manage job scheduling for Windows, UNIX, and Linux servers.
Monitor for changes to a file or directory, processes starting or ending, or user-defined events. Specify the event as a prerequisite for a Robot/SCHEDULE reactive job to ensure that jobs run when they’re supposed to, no matter where the triggering event occurs.
Use Robot/SCHEDULE’s job blueprints, schedule forecasts, job schedule list, job completion history, and Schedule Activity Monitor to manage your enterprise job scheduling.
Set up and manage Robot/SCHEDULE Enterprise agents directly on Windows servers. Add, delete, edit, start, and stop agents, and see troubleshooting information.
Automate your servers even when you can’t access the Robot/SCHEDULE Explorer. Enter agent commands at any command prompt connected to the agent system.
Simplify job setup and updates by defining scheduling objects (command sets, environments, return codes) you can share between jobs and servers.
